资源简介:
ART is associated with abnormalities in DNA methylation and a higher incidence of adverse pregnancy outcomes in humans and mice. However, which specific exposure, among the interventions utilized during ART, is responsible for these outcomes remains unknown. Embryo transfer after vitrification-thaw (frozen ET) into a maternal hormonal environment more closely resembling unassisted conception is increasingly utilized clinically, but reports suggest a higher incidence of large for gestational age (LGA) infants, with male infants potentially more affected than female infants. Overall design: A prospective cohort study including patients from 2010-2020 was performed and human placentas from singleton pregnancies were obtained after: fresh IVF cycles and programmed frozen embryo transfer cycles
